V. Read the passage. Circle the best answer A, B, or C to each of the questions. (1.25 points)

Jack is my best friend. He is a student in a secondary school in London. Every morning he gets up at about seven o’clock, has breakfast. Then he leaves for school. The school is far from his home, so he gets there by bus. He has lunch at the canteen. In the afternoon he studies until half past four and then he goes home. He doesn’t go to school on Saturdays or Sundays. At the weekend he usually goes to the cinema or theatre with his family. He loves his family very much. They are happy.

1. What’s Jack’s job?

          A. a student            B. a teacher            C. a worker                         D. a doctor

2. What does the word “leave for” in line 2 mean?

          A. run to                 B. swim to             C. fly to                               D. go to

3. How does he go to work?

          A. By car                B. By bus               C. By bike                           D. On foot

4. Where does he have lunch?

        A. at the canteen             B At home            C. at restaurant         D. at his friend’s house

5. What does he do at the weekend?

          A. He goes to school.                           B. He watches television.

          C. He does his homework.                   D. He goes to the cinema or theatre.

VI. Use the given words to write complete sentences. (1.25 points)

1. next week. / a museum / visiting / is / He /
⇒ He is visiting a museum next week.

 

2. need/ We/ my living room./ some furniture/ for/

⇒ We need some furniture for my living room.
 

3. does/ go / Where/ Lan/ on holiday?/

⇒ Where does Lan go on holiday?
 

4. mother/ a round/ has/ face./ My/.

⇒ My mother has a round face.
 

5. pass/ for /me/ some biscuits/ Can/, please?/ you/

⇒ Can you pass for me some biscuits, please?
 

VII. Rewrite these sentences without changing their meaning. (1.25 points)

1. She doesn’t have a bookshelf in her bedroom.

    There isn’t a bookshelf in her bedroom.

2. The ruler is under the notebook.

     The notebook is on the ruler.

3. He is the boy with blue eyes.

     He has blue eyes.

4. This calculator belongs to Mike.

     This is Mike's calculator.

5. It is necessary for you to do exercise regularly. 

     You should do exercise regularly because it's necessary.
